SOFR Borrowing definition

SOFR Borrowing means, as to any Borrowing, the SOFR Loans comprising such Borrowing.
SOFR Borrowing means any Borrowing which bears interest at a rate based on Term SOFR, other than pursuant to clause (c) of the definition ofBase Rate”.
SOFR Borrowing means an Adjusted Term SOFR Borrowing; provided that, if a replacement of the Benchmark has occurred pursuant to Section 2.12(c) with respect to Adjusted Term SOFR, a Daily Simple SOFR Borrowing.
